In the fast-paced world of startups in the United States, effective public relations plays a crucial role in shaping the narrative and success of a company. One powerful tool that can aid in enhancing a startup's public image is the use of books and documentaries. By leveraging the storytelling capabilities of these mediums, startups can garner attention, build credibility, and connect with their audience on a deeper level. Books have long been used as a platform for sharing the journeys, challenges, and successes of entrepreneurs and startups. By publishing a book that delves into the founding story of a startup, its innovative solutions, or the lessons learned along the way, founders can position themselves as thought leaders in their industry. This not only helps in building credibility and trust among stakeholders but also provides a platform to showcase the unique value proposition of the startup. Similarly, documentaries offer a visual medium through which startups can communicate their mission, values, and impact. A well-produced documentary can provide a behind-the-scenes look at the inner workings of a startup, humanizing the brand and creating an emotional connection with viewers. Through compelling storytelling and authentic narratives, documentaries can help startups stand out in a crowded market and differentiate themselves from competitors. When it comes to public relations for US startups, utilizing books and documentaries can serve as a powerful avenue for reaching a broader audience and attracting the attention of potential investors, customers, and partners. By crafting a narrative that resonates with the target audience and aligns with the startup's brand values, these mediums can help startups foster meaningful relationships and drive positive engagement. In conclusion, books and documentaries offer US startups a unique opportunity to enhance their public relations efforts and showcase their stories in a compelling and impactful way. By leveraging the storytelling capabilities of these mediums, startups can effectively communicate their message, strengthen their brand identity, and ultimately position themselves for long-term success in the competitive startup landscape.
